Chapter 259 - Chapter 593: Fierce on the Outside, Weak on the Inside

Facing this sudden official letter, Pakura could not help but frown slightly.

She turned her head to look at Elder Ebizo beside her and asked, "Elder Ebizo, in your opinion, who should we send to Konoha?"

Pakura knew very well that she was still somewhat inexperienced and lacking in political matters. Whenever she was unsure about something, she would always discuss it with Ebizo.

Not to mention that what they were facing this time was such a thorny problem.

At this moment, Ebizo had already been holding the letter and studying it carefully for quite a while.

'I truly didn't expect this! Namikaze Minato has taken the position of Hokage again, and my intelligence department didn't get even the slightest hint of it?'

Ebizo frowned deeply, thinking to himself.

'What exactly is going on? Eleven years ago, was he really just seriously injured?'

'Or has Konoha already mastered the ability to bring the dead back to life?'

'If that's the case, then that's really worrying! I originally thought that with Uchiha Rengoku's death, Konoha would be short one top-tier combat force.'

'But who would have thought that now an even more troublesome figure has appeared.'

At this thought, Ebizo could not help but feel a headache coming on.

Pakura felt this matter was difficult to handle, and how could Ebizo feel any differently?

In the last great war, Sunagakure had suffered heavy losses. More than half of its elite forces had fallen, causing its overall strength to drop sharply. Now, among the Five Great Ninja Villages, it had almost become the weakest.

If Konoha were to attack without restraint this time, Sunagakure might face destruction in an instant.

Although Ebizo had already spent quite some time thinking of countermeasures, Pakura did not show the slightest sign of urging him.

After all, the reason she was willing to take on the heavy responsibility of becoming the next Kazekage was entirely because of her deep love for the village.

She had been handling these affairs for a full half year already. During this time, she had practically learned everything about every corner of the village, every household, and all major and minor matters.

She knew clearly that the village was currently in a complete mess, an absolute disaster to deal with.

In the face of such a difficult situation, deciding who to send to handle related matters had undoubtedly become an important problem.

After thinking for a long time, Ebizo slowly spoke, "Hmm… this mission is full of unknowns. We need to send someone who is strong and resourceful. After thinking it over, I believe Maki would be quite suitable."

Indeed, Maki not only possessed a certain level of ability and strength, but his mind was also quite sharp and flexible.

If he were sent to Konoha to carry out this task, he would likely be able to obtain the key information they hoped to get.

More importantly, Maki was a capable subordinate from Rasa's faction.

Even if something went slightly wrong during the operation, it would not have too great an impact on the overall situation.

Just then, two light "click" sounds were heard as the tightly shut door was suddenly pushed open from the outside.

Immediately after, a man who looked somewhat worn out, his face weathered and his expression tired, walked in with heavy steps.

A closer look revealed that it was Rasa, who had been working outside digging mines to repay his debts.

The moment Rasa stepped into the room, he saw Pakura sitting properly in the seat that used to belong to him.

On the desk before her was a stack of documents that had yet to be reviewed.

Already looking exhausted, Rasa's face instantly became even more gloomy at this sight.

However, Ebizo's reaction to Rasa's return was extremely perfunctory. He casually greeted him, "Kazekage-sama, you've worked hard traveling back and forth. I wonder if you gained anything from this trip?"

As for Pakura, she remained sitting there expressionless, not even sparing Rasa a glance.

It was as if this Kazekage did not exist at all. She did not even give him a simple nod.

After all, Rasa had once tried to kill her twice.

With such deep hatred between them, Pakura inwardly wished for Rasa's early death at every moment, so she could not even be bothered to keep up appearances.

When Rasa heard Ebizo's words, he did not respond.

Instead, he strode over to the desk where the important documents were placed.

He suddenly reached out and snatched the official letter from Ebizo's hand.

Yet facing Rasa's somewhat rude action, Ebizo did not get angry. He remained calm and simply let Rasa take the letter.

After getting the letter, Rasa immediately began to read through it quickly.

But in just a short moment, his pupils suddenly shrank, his face filled with disbelief.

He hurriedly read it again carefully, but no matter how many times he reread it, the contents of the letter did not change at all.

With a loud "BANG," Rasa angrily slammed the letter onto the desk and demanded, "Why wasn't I informed about something this important?"

At this moment, Ebizo still looked unhurried and calm as he slowly replied, "Kazekage-sama, you are busy with countless matters every day."

"For small matters like this, it is only natural for us subordinates to take the initiative to share your burden."

After speaking, Ebizo slightly raised his head and met Rasa's gaze calmly.

Although Rasa's face had already grown extremely dark, Ebizo's eyes did not retreat in the slightest, firmly meeting his stare.

After all, Ebizo was the most senior member among the elders and had now become the true leader of Sunagakure in practice.

Rasa, on the other hand, had already been completely sidelined, with very little power left in his hands.

Meanwhile, Chiyo had been missing for half a year, with no news at all.

Although Ebizo believed deep down that his sister was most likely no longer alive, out of the bond of family that he could not let go of, he still held on to that one in ten thousand sliver of hope and continued searching.

Now advanced in age, Ebizo had already become indifferent to life and death.

Moreover, given his current position, even if Rasa was burning with anger, he would never dare to act against him lightly.

In Ebizo's seemingly calm eyes, there was actually endless strength, as if he could see through everything.

When their gazes met, although Rasa's anger burned fiercely in his heart, and he tried to put on a display of authority, in the end he was nothing more than fierce on the outside but weak on the inside.
